Number of casualties as a result of yesterday's Russian attack on Odesa region increased to 10 - Kiper

Yesterday's rocket attack in Odesa region wounded 10 people, 7 of whom were hospitalized.

In Odesa region, 10 people were injured in yesterday's rocket attack. Seven people, including three women, are currently being treated in medical facilities. All others were provided with assistance on the spot. This was reported by the head of the Odesa regional military administration, Oleh Kiper, according to UNN.

"As a result of yesterday's rocket attack, 10 people were injured. Seven people, including three women, are currently being treated in medical facilities. All others were provided with assistance on the spot," said Kiper.

He added that about 300 apartments were damaged in the attack. Several buildings were destroyed. The sports palace was also heavily damaged.

"Once again, I urge you to respond promptly to air raid alerts," Kiper urged.

He also commented on the situation with power supply: "As of 13:30, stabilization blackout schedules are being applied in Odesa and the region. Currently, 23 thousand subscribers are without power supply.

"Also, as a result of yesterday's bad weather (strong winds), 62 settlements (19 thousand subscribers) were temporarily disconnected from electricity supply.

Emergency crews are quickly restoring power supply.

Currently, there are 530 resilience centers in the region, with 282 more to be deployed if necessary," Kiper said.
